Demolition Cost Range - The typical cost for building demolition services varies based on the size and complexity of the structure. Small residential demolitions might start around $3,000, while larger commercial projects can exceed $50,000. Costs depend on factors such as location, building materials, and site conditions.
Factors Influencing Costs - Demolition expenses are influenced by the building’s size, height, and construction type. For example, a single-story home in Brookshire, TX, may cost between $4,000 and $10,000, whereas multi-story buildings tend to be more expensive due to additional equipment and labor needs.
Additional Expenses - Costs may include debris removal, permits, and site cleanup,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. For instance, debris disposal might range from $1,000 to $5,000 depending on the volume of waste generated.
Cost Estimates for Different Structures - Demolishing a small residential garage could cost around $2,000 to $5,000, while larger commercial or industrial structures might range from $20,000 to over $100,000. It’s recommended to obtain local quotes for precise cost assessments based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
